## Approvals: Replica Lag Alarm (Quartzdb)

The read-replica lag alarm for the Quartzdb cluster fires at 30s lag. Do not silence it without approval. Any threshold change, mute longer than one hour, or routing edit requires written sign-off in the Pagerview tool before merge. No exceptions during freeze windows. All approval requests go to the person named below.

signatory, yahog-badug: Quenix Ulaael

# Break-glass: Fairgate pricing experiment

The Fairgate ticket-pricing experiment runs behind a feature gate. Contractors normally have read-only access. If the experiment misprices live tickets, break-glass lets you disable the gate directly. Use it only after paging the pricing lead. Break-glass sessions are logged and expire in 30 minutes. Unlock the console with the recovery passphrase below.

strongbox words: rusael-wenmir-quenir-ralvan-novix-holath-belax

Review scope: account recovery for the Skellern crash-report pipeline. If the ingest account locks out, crash symbols stop resolving within minutes. Recovery path: rotate the service credential, restart the Torbay collector, confirm symbolication resumes. Do not approve changes that bypass the lockout check. The rotation script prompts for the pipeline's recovery passphrase before it will run, and the current value follows.

strongbox words: druath-quenael

## Local Setup

The slimmed image for Quenchly drops the build toolchain, so migrations must run from your host, not inside the container. Build with `make slim`, then apply migrations before starting the app, or it will crash-loop on boot. The migration runner expects the connection string below.

database URL for bahop-yagep: mssql://sildor_svc:35ha7jz@db-fb6d.nelvrodyn.example:5432/casath